About the role

As a Student Support Officer (internally known as Connected Learning Centre Support Officer), you'll play a key role in enhancing the student experience by providing essential administrative support, delivering exceptional customer service, and assisting both learners and educators. You'll help students access technology resources, support teaching staff with non-educational needs, and ensure smooth daily operations at the Connected Learning Centre.

This a permanent, part-time (21 hours p/w) position located at TAFE NSW Corowa Campus. The work schedule will be determined based on campus operations and the needs of the business.

This is a child-related position. A Working with Children Check is a prerequisite for anyone in child-related work. It involves a national criminal history check and review of findings of workplace misconduct.
